Latest Patents

Fraboni's most recent patents demonstrate her commitment to enhancing healthcare technology. One notable invention is a conductive polymeric composition that facilitates the creation of electrodes for recording various electrophysiological signals, including electrocardiograms (ECG), electromyograms (EMG), and electroencephalograms (EEG). This versatile composition includes a formulation containing FEDOT and ionic liquids, which not only aids in detecting bioelectric signals but is also adaptable for use in wearable items, such as garments made from specialized fabrics. Additionally, her invention encompasses applications within medical settings, from watertight suits for water sports to adhesive support bands used in healthcare.

Another significant patent focuses on compositions and devices for in vitro control of chemical microenvironments in cell cultures. This invention incorporates a polymeric matrix or gel containing functional enzymes, mimicking physiological conditions critical for cell development. These compositions and devices provide a foundation for evaluating therapeutic effects on specific cell lines and have the potential to transform how researchers approach cell culture studies.
